The Deployment Crisis.
Private equity is sitting on record levels of unallocated capital. While billions continue to flow into this asset class, funds struggle to deploy it efficiently in the crowded middle market private equity. The bottleneck for institutional finance is no longer raising money. It's finding executable deal flow at reasonable valuations.

The Buy-and-Build Arbitrage.
This deployment crisis creates opportunities for serial acquisition entrepreneurs. By acquiring foundational SMBs at efficient multiples and systematically scaling them into institutional-grade platforms, entrepreneurs unlock buy-and-build value creation. The playbook is there, but investors and operators need to execute.
The Direct Alpha Solution.
Family offices and tier-one allocators recognize this arbitrage. Rather than committing to blind-pool PE funds, they are actively shifting capital to back individual serial acquisition entrepreneurs—whether that's through an independent sponsor model, a holdco model, or a search model.
